Kareeb functions as a romantic drama that uses the dowry system as an obstacle to explore the friction between individual desires and societal expectations. While the film provides a localized cultural perspective, it operates within a conventional genre framework. It lacks explicit representation of multi-layered identities or radical subversions of social hierarchies, resulting in a moderate diversity profile. Ultimately, the film's strength lies in its engagement with systemic social pressures, even if it stays within mainstream cinematic boundaries.

The film does not include explicit LGBTQ+ identities or subplots. It maintains a neutral stance without actively promoting derogatory stereotypes.
The story centers on a woman navigating the systemic pressures of the dowry system. This framing highlights a critique of patriarchal economic structures.
As an Indian production, the film offers a non-Western cultural framework. It focuses on localized social dynamics rather than a homogenized global perspective.
The narrative explores the tension between romantic fulfillment and traditional social institutions. It specifically critiques the commodification of marriage through the dowry system.
There is no evidence of characters with visible or invisible disabilities. The narrative focus remains on socioeconomic and romantic obstacles.
